WebApr 11, 2024 · A base curve of 8.6 mm of the radius is more curved, and therefore a tighter fit, compared to the 8.8 mm base curve. People who have steeper corneas require tighter fitting contacts. If contact is too loose, it may be uncomfortable, fold, or come right out. If it’s too tight it may be comfortable at first but later cause irritation. In the last decade more and more tomographers have been launched to the market with the ability to measure height data of the corneal front … WebThe mean radius of curvature (±SD) was 6.42 ± 0.31 mm, with a range from 5.62 to 7.22 mm. The ratio of anterior to posterior corneal radius was 1.210 ± 0.045 or 0.827 ± 0.029 when expressed as a reciprocal. There was a significant correlation between the anterior and posterior corneal radius (y=0.798x + 0.228, r2=0.45).
